Risk: Volatility and Drawdowns
QQQ has been the more volatile fund, with annualized monthly volatility of 30.6% compared with 15.1% for AVMV. Lower volatility generally means a smoother ride, though it often comes with lower long-run returns.
The deepest peak-to-trough decline in our data was -24.2% for AVMV and -83.0% for QQQ. Drawdown depth is worth weighing if you expect to sell during market stress rather than ride it out.
The two funds' monthly returns correlate at 0.47. They move independently enough that combining them can meaningfully diversify a portfolio.
Fees and Cost Over Time
AVMV charges 0.20% per year while QQQ charges 0.18%. On a $10,000 position that is $20 vs $18 annually, a gap of $2 per year that compounds over a long holding period. On income, AVMV currently yields 1.05% against 0.41% for QQQ.
